If you are referring to Laquer Head's comment, please ignore it you have to understand him to get him. In order to better help you, we need to know your specs. When you said the letters AO were on the motherboard, that doesn't help at all. Is this a store bought pc or custom built? If you don't know the model of motherboard, we can have you download programs that will get that information. Wouldn't be a bad idea to know what exact model of power supply you have as well. If you download CPUz, open the program, click on the mainboard tab it will display what the motherboard is. Get cpuz here.
